Moisture and Its Effect on Drying Times



Temperature isn't the only ecological element that influences your industrial outside paint project; humidity plays a significant function also. High humidity levels can reduce drying out times drastically, affecting the total top quality of your paint work.



When the air is filled with wetness, the paint takes longer to heal, which can bring about concerns like bad attachment and a greater risk of mildew growth. If you're repainting on a particularly damp day, be prepared for extended wait times between layers.

It's critical to check regional climate condition and strategy accordingly. Ideally, go for moisture levels in between 40% and 70% for optimal drying out.

Maintaining these factors in mind ensures your job remains on track and delivers an enduring surface.
